- Making decisions means evaluating multiple, competing, criteria. For example, choosing a car is often a balance of fuel efficiency, size, and price. Each individual may weigh these different aspects differently and understanding how this weighting may change the single "best" choice is the challenge of multi-criteria decision making. This paper introduces a novel visualization for understanding how weight changes affect the preference order of options additionally supporting reproducible selection. Weightlifter is integrated into the commercially available Visplore application which spawned a dedicated startup called Visplore (https://visplore.com/). Results were presented at the top visualization conference (IEEEVis 2016) in the field.
